Kuwait Airways CEO Maan Razouki Resigns As Resignations Surge
Category:
Kuwait

Al-Jarida Daily reported that Kuwait Airways CEO Maan Razouki resigned following alleged intervention by Chairman Abdul Mohsen Al-Faqan.
Issa Al-Haddad, Executive Vice President of Operations, and Habib Al-Harbi, Deputy Chief of Operations, have all resigned. Razouki’s departure has left a leadership void, raising questions about the airline’s future direction. Kuwait Airways' stakeholder community is closely monitoring the situation, anticipating how it will address these challenges, rebuild its executive team, and maintain its commitment to reliable air travel.
